Real GDP growth dropped to 3.2% in 2022 from 6.9% in 2021 because extractive activities fell 13.6% in 2022 despite growing 7.3% in 2021, following the closure of several mines for security reasons. Other factors in the economic slowdown were sociopolitical instability, military coups, a deteriorating security environment, and the effects of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. Contributors to growth included agriculture (up 10.3% in 2022 after declining 12.3% in 2021) and the tertiary sector (up 6.6% in 2022 compared with 13.5% in 2021).

Bank intervention strategy

  • Priority area 1 - Reinforcement of sustainable infrastructure for inclusive and green growth.
  • Priority area 2 - Support for agricultural value chains to build economic resilience.

Under the first priority area, the Bank aims at supporting the construction of sustainable and climate-resilient infrastructure in the transport, energy, and water and sanitation sectors to enhance economic competitiveness.
